Total Student Population Comparison
The total student population of selected colleges is 63,717 with 38,956 female students and 24,761 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Texas State University has the most enrolled students of 38,171, while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center-El Paso has the least number of students of 855 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Angelo State University | 10,599 | 4,281 | 6,318 |
Texas State University | 38,171 | 15,091 | 23,080 |
Tarleton State University | 14,092 | 5,075 | 9,017 |
University of North Texas System | no recent data available (probably not active) | ||
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center-El Paso | 855 | 314 | 541 |
Total | 63,717 | 24,761 | 38,956 |
Undergraduate Student Population
The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 55,038 with 33,263 female students and 21,775 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Texas State University has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 33,834, while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center-El Paso has the least number of undergraduate students of 258.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Angelo State University | 9,066 | 3,776 | 5,290 |
Texas State University | 33,834 | 13,586 | 20,248 |
Tarleton State University | 11,880 | 4,370 | 7,510 |
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center-El Paso | 258 | 43 | 215 |
Total | 55,038 | 21,775 | 33,263 |
Graduate Student Population
The total graduate population of selected colleges is 8,679 with 5,693 female students and 2,986 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, Texas State University has the most enrolled graduate students of 4,337, while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center-El Paso has the least number of graduate students of 597.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
Angelo State University | 1,533 | 505 | 1,028 |
Texas State University | 4,337 | 1,505 | 2,832 |
Tarleton State University | 2,212 | 705 | 1,507 |
Texas Tech University Health Sciences Center-El Paso | 597 | 271 | 326 |
Total | 8,679 | 2,986 | 5,693 |
Distance Learning (Online Class) Enrollment
The following table compares 2022-2023 distance learning enrollment for both undergraduate and graduate programs between selected colleges. In undergraduate programs, out of total 55,038 students, 5,554 students (10.09%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 29,105 students (52.88%) have learned from at least one online course. For graduate schools, out of total 8,679 students, 3,540 students (40.79%) have taken courses only through distance learning and 2,717 students (31.31%) have learned from at least one online course.
